In order to change the size, shape, or position of an object, proceed as follows:
1.
Click the
icon (selection tool) on the toolbar.
2.
Select the object that you want to edit.
A frame with anchor points and a rotation arrow are displayed around the object.
3.
To change the position, size, and/or rotation of an object precisely:
1.
Click the Object > Geometry menu.
The Geometry window is opened.
2.
Enter the desired position, size, and angle of rotation.
3.
Click the OK button.
The window is closed and the object is modified to match your new entries.
4.
To align an object precisely in the drawing area:
1.
Click the Object > Align menu.
The Align Elements window is opened.
2.
Set the desired options.
3.
Click the OK button.
The window is closed and the object is positioned according to your new entries.
5.
To change the position of an object manually, hold down the mouse button and move the
object.
6.
To change the position of the midpoint of a bent text:
1.
Click on the midpoint.
The mouse pointer changes to a crosshair.
2.
Move the midpoint while holding down the mouse button.
The position of the midpoint is modified.
7.
To change the size or shape of an object manually:
1.
Move the mouse pointer over an anchor point on the frame.
The mouse pointer changes to a double arrow that shows you which direction you
can pull the object in.
2.
Click the anchor point and pull it in the desired direction.
The object becomes larger or smaller.
8.
To change the rotation of an object manually:
1.
Move the mouse pointer over the rotation arrow of the frame.
The mouse pointer changes to a rotation arrow.
